ZIP Code 71749
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Union County, Arkansas.

Covering part of Union County, Arkansas, ZIP Code 71749 has about 2,994 residents. Its median household income of $63,750 runs above the Union County figure of $50,221.
Between 2019 and 2023, ZIP Code 71749's population grew 3.9% from 2,882 to 2,994, while its median gross rent rose 19.3% from $636 to $759.
The median resident is 44.7 years old. The largest age group is 5 to 17, 21.4% of residents.

Trends
ACS 5-year · 2019–20232,8822,994
$46,625$63,750
$84,100$120,500
$636$759
|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 2,882 | $46,625 | $84,100 | $636 |
| 2020 | 2,904 | $31,673 | $85,500 | $714 |
| 2021 | 3,366 | $42,321 | $83,000 | $690 |
| 2022 | 2,886 | $63,654 | $98,000 | $746 |
| 2023 | 2,994 | $63,750 | $120,500 | $759 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
